FullyFreeTools features and specs

  • Wide Range of Tools
    FullyFreeTools offers a diverse array of tools, covering categories like SEO, design, and development, which can be helpful for various types of users.
  • No Cost
    As the name suggests, FullyFreeTools provides its suite of tools completely free of charge, making it accessible to anyone regardless of budget.
  • User-Friendly Interface
    The website is designed to be intuitive, allowing users to navigate and locate the tools they need with ease.
  • No Sign-Up Required
    Users can access and use the tools without the need to create an account or provide personal information.
  • Regular Updates
    The platform frequently updates its toolset, incorporating new features and enhancements to keep the offerings current.

Analysis of FullyFreeTools

Overall verdict

  • FullyFreeTools appears to be a convenient collection of free online utilities, making it a solid choice for users who need quick, no-cost access to common tools without downloads or sign-ups. However, as with any free online service, users should verify data privacy practices before uploading sensitive files.

Why this product is good

  • Offers a wide range of tools in one place, reducing the need to visit multiple sites
  • Free to use with no cost barriers or subscription requirements
  • Typically browser-based, so there's no software to download or install
  • Convenient for quick, one-off tasks like conversions, formatting, or calculations

Recommended for

  • Students and individuals needing quick, free access to everyday online tools
  • Freelancers and small business owners looking to avoid paid software for occasional tasks
  • Users who prefer web-based utilities over installing desktop applications
  • Anyone performing simple, non-sensitive tasks such as file conversions or text formatting
